Hypertension
A medical condition characterized by consistently high blood pressure, which can lead to heart disease.
Glycosylated Hemoglobin
A measure of average blood sugar levels over the past two to three months, used to monitor and diagnose diabetes.
Nonadherence
The act of not following prescribed guidelines, advice, or directives, commonly used in reference to medical treatment plans or dietary recommendations.
Eating Breakfast
The action of consuming the first meal of the day, traditionally eaten in the morning, considered significant for energy and nutrient intake.
